Abstract

The article discusses the economic aspects of the KNAUF group of companies’ activities in Russia in the context of economic modernization processes. Based on theoretical approaches to the analysis of the multinational manufacturing companies’ influence on national economic processes, the contribution of the group to the modernization processes in Russia is investigated. The correlation of the strategy and organization of the KNAUF group economy in Russia (organization of production, interaction with suppliers and consumers, investment and innovation policy, environmental and social aspects) with the key vectors of economic modernization, the risks are formulated for a positive projection of the company’s activities on the modernization processes.
